CIA-RDP69B0O 69RUt 01010230093-8 _HTIA Journal - Office of Legislative Counsel Page 3 Thursday - 7 September 1967 11, Left with Chris Sylvester, in the office of Senator Milton Young, the Director's communication regarding S. 1035. Stilwell is very familiar with the background on this legislation having worked with the Senator in the preparation of his letter to Senator Ervin on our behalf. He said he would see that the Director's letter was brought to the Senator's attention immediately upon his return. Representative Frank Horton (R. , N. Y.) and his Administrative Assistant, Mr. David Lovenheim, and briefed them on Middle East affairs. Representative Horton was interested in the level of arms replacements provided Egypt by the Soviet Union, and the general political climate resulting from the Israeli Egyptian conflict. Representative Horton expressed his appreciation for the information provided by the Agency and advised that should he plan to speak or write on this general subject he would be in touch with us to insure that any classified information provided not be used. 12. I met with 25X1 13. Met with Mr. John R. Blandford, Chief Counsel, House Armed Services Subcommittee,, in response to his question concerning newspaper reports of charges by Mr. Tshombe at his Supreme Court hearing "accusing the American Central Intelligence Agency for his kidnapping". Mr. Blandford requested that we brief Representative William G. Bray (R., Ind.) on his return next week. It was Mr. Bray who had posed the question with Mr. Blandford. 14.1 elivered to Mr. Lee Williams, Administrative Assistant to Senator J. W. Fulbright (D. , Ark.) an envelope from the Director enclosing a copy of a letter dated 1 September to Senator Russell regarding S. 1035. I advised Mr. Williams that the matter is one of concern to the Director and that the correspondence was being provided each participant of the CIA Subcommittee. It was suggested that if the Senator had any questions or if we could be of further assistance I would appreciate a call. Mr. Williams advised that Senator Fulbright would be back in the office in the morning and that he would bring the correspondence to his attention at that time.
